摘要:本章我們學習的主要的技能是顯示表格,控制子視圖。顯示表格控制列寬,參數是一個長度和列數相同的整個形狀的長度為行標簽位置右上角子形狀第一個參數形狀相當于一個三行三列的格子第二個參數位置從開始占據幾個格子腦補九宮格
本章我們學習的主要的技能是:顯示表格,控制子視圖。
1 顯示表格
import matplotlib.pylab as plt import numpy as np plt.figure() ax=plt.gca() y=np.random.randn(9) col_labels=["col1","col2","col3"] row_labels=["row1","row2","row3"] table_vals=[[11,12,13],[21,22,23],[31,32,33]] row_colors=["red","gold","green"] #colWidths 控制列寬,參數是一個長度和列數相同的list,整個形狀的長度為1 rowLabels 行標簽 loc 位置右上角 my_table=plt.table(cellText=table_vals, colWidths=[0.1]*3, rowLabels=row_labels, colLabels=col_labels, rowColours=row_colors, loc="upper right") plt.plot(y) plt.show()
2 子形狀
# coding:utf-8 import matplotlib.pyplot as plt plt.figure(0) # 第一個參數形狀(相當于一個三行三列的格子) 第二個參數位置(從0開始) colspan 占據幾個格子 (腦補九宮格) axes1=plt.subplot2grid((3,3),(0,0),colspan=3) axes2=plt.subplot2grid((3,3),(1,0),colspan=2) axes3=plt.subplot2grid((3,3),(1,2)) axes4=plt.subplot2grid((3,3),(2,0),colspan=2) axes5=plt.subplot2grid((3,3),(2,2),colspan=3) all_axes=plt.gcf().axes for ax in all_axes: for ticklabel in ax.get_xticklabels()+ax.get_yticklabels(): ticklabel.set_fontsize(10) plt.show()
文章版權歸作者所有,未經允許請勿轉載,若此文章存在違規行為,您可以聯系管理員刪除。
轉載請注明本文地址:http://specialneedsforspecialkids.com/yun/45530.html
摘要:簡介同一樣,也是進行數據可視化分析的重要第三方包。的五種繪圖風格有五種的風格,它們分別是。 作者:xiaoyu微信公眾號:Python數據科學知乎:python數據分析師 最近在做幾個項目的數據分析,每次用到seaborn進行可視化繪圖的時候總是忘記具體操作。雖然seaborn的官方網站已經詳細的介紹了使用方法,但是畢竟是英文,而且查找不是很方便。因此博主想從零開始將seaborn學...
摘要:本文作為學習過程中對一些常用知識點的整理,方便查找。所有繪圖操作僅對當前圖和當前坐標有效。表示把圖標分割成的網格。每個對象都是一個擁有自己坐標系統的繪圖區域。避免比例壓縮為橢圓數據可視化入門教程繪圖核心剖析如何調整子圖的大小 本文作為學習過程中對matplotlib一些常用知識點的整理,方便查找。 強烈推薦ipython無論你工作在什么項目上,IPython都是值得推薦的。利用ipyt...
摘要:雙軸坐標軸圖今天利用繪圖,想要完成一個雙坐標格式的圖。這是雙坐標關鍵一步橫坐標設置時間間隔設置時間標簽顯示格式縱坐標設置顯示百分比知識點在中,整個圖像為一個對象。雙坐標軸類似的還有這是一個類,創建一個時間格式的實例。 雙y軸坐標軸圖 今天利用matplotlib繪圖,想要完成一個雙坐標格式的圖。 fig=plt.figure(figsize=(20,15)) ax1=fig.add_s...
matplotlib作為常見的可視化繪圖工具,在工作當中,應用還是比較的廣泛的,那么,我們要怎么使用python這門語言去進行繪圖呢?下面就給大家詳細解答下?! ?、matplotlib之父簡介 matplotlib之父John D.Hunter已經去世,他的一生輝煌而短暫,但是他開發的的該開源庫還在繼續著輝煌。國內介紹的資料太少了,查閱了一番整理如下: 1968出身于美國的田納西州代爾斯...
摘要:繪制餅圖爆炸分裂間隙開始角度默認從開始,逆時針排列填充區域以為定點選取值條件 本章我們主要學習的技能有:繪制餅圖,填充區域。 1 繪制餅圖 from pylab import * figure(1,figsize=(6,6)) ax=axes([0.1,0.1,0.8,0.8]) labels=[Sping,Summer,Autumn,Winter] explode=(0.02,0...
閱讀 3573·2021-10-11 10:59
閱讀 1591·2021-09-29 09:35
閱讀 2259·2021-09-26 09:46
閱讀 3771·2021-09-10 10:50
閱讀 953·2019-08-29 12:17
閱讀 821·2019-08-26 13:40
閱讀 2433·2019-08-26 11:44
閱讀 2103·2019-08-26 11:22